About the Position: This position is located in the Directorate of Clinical Support, Nutrition Care, Food and Production Services at Womack Army Medical Center, Fort Bragg, NC. The position performs a variety of tasks associated with the preparation of simple foods, serving prepared foods and beverages and cleaning food service trays, pans, dishes and work areas. Incumbent is subject to rotating shift assignments on a 2 shifts per day, 7 days a week schedule.

Ability To Do The Work Of The Position Without More Than Normal Supervision Ability to Interpret Instructions, Specifications, etc. (Other Than Blueprint Reading) Ability To Use and Maintain Tools and Equipment Dexterity and Safety Knowledge of Materials Technical Practices (theoretical, precise, artistic) Work Practices PHYSICAL EFFORT: Exerts moderate physical effort in lifting and carrying items weighing from 16-44 lbs. Work involves prolonged standing and walking, mainly on concrete floors. Pushes loaded tray carts on elevators and to wards, then delivering patient trays to patient's bed stand with training. WORKING CONDITIONS: Work is performed predominantly in noisy kitchen and dining room areas. Incumbent is subject to injuries from equipment used and is exposed to dirt, cleaning chemicals, grease and water in cleaning tasks. Incumbent is subject to extremes in temperatures when bringing supplies from walk-in refrigerators. Wears safety shoes and other protective items as required.
Set up food service counters and steam tables with hot and cold food.
Prepare service stands by setting up condiments, silverware, and glassware.
Prepare coffee, tea and other beverages according to instructions.
Portion salads and desserts for regular and modified diets.
Wash dishes, pots and pans, either manually or by use of mechanical equipment.
Maintain garbage collection areas including garbage and trash containers.
